2.5.2 GridView(网格视图)的基本使用  介绍

哎呀妈呀!今儿个我给大家讲讲网格视图(GridView)的基本使用嘞!这玩意儿可是在移动应用中常常见到的布局方式之一。在中国的手机应用中也是常常用到,比如优酷、爱奇艺等影音类APP,还有淘宝、京东等购物类APP都用到了这个布局。所以,小伙伴们对这个应该都不陌生滴。

这个网格视图嘛,顾名思义就是一个二维的网格状布局。它可以将数据以网格的形式显示出来,每个网格可以放置一个视图控件,比如图片、文字等。这种布局方式非常适合展示多个同类型的数据,比如电影海报、商品图片等等。

说到网格视图的使用,首先得搞清楚它的原理。咋说呢,就是你得先创建一个适配器(Adapter),把数据和布局关联起来。适配器的作用就是根据数据的类型和数量,创建相应的网格视图项。

在Android中,我们常用的适配器是ArrayAdapter和BaseAdapter。当然,你也可以自定义适配器来实现特定功能。不过呢,今天我就给大家介绍一下最常用的ArrayAdapter。

要使用ArrayAdapter,首先要准备好数据。你可以通过一个数组、列表或者集合来存储你的数据。然后,你需要创建一个布局文件来定义每个网格视图项的样式。这个布局文件可以包含一个或多个视图控件,比如ImageView、TextView等。

然后,在Activity或者Fragment中,你需要找到GridView的实例,一般是通过findViewById()方法来找到。然后,你需要创建一个ArrayAdapter的实例,并将数据和布局文件关联起来。最后,将适配器设置给GridView,就可以显示出来了!

哎呦喂!大家千万记得在布局文件的GridView上加上android:numColumns属性,设置一下每行显示的列数。这是个关键的设置哦,它决定了你的网格视图是几列显示。比如,设置为2就是每行显示两列,设置为3就是每行显示三列,嘿嘿!

有了这些准备工作,你就可以获得一个漂亮外观的网格视图啦!嘿嘿,是不是挺简单的?当然,你还可以对网格视图进行一些其他设置,比如设置点击事件、添加动画效果等等。这些都不是难事,稍微花点时间学学就能搞定啦!

哎呦喂,今天给大家讲解了网格视图(GridView)的基本使用,相信大家已经学会了!不管是做电影播放器还是做购物APP,都可以用上这个布局方式。记得学好它,你就是布局大神咯!加油! www.0574web.net 宁波海美seo网络优化公司 是网页设计制作,网站优化,企业关键词排名,网络营销知识和开发爱好者的一站式目的地,提供丰富的信息、资源和工具来帮助用户创建令人惊叹的实用网站。 该平台致力于提供实用、相关和最新的内容,这使其成为初学者和经验丰富的专业人士的宝贵资源。

点赞(67) 打赏

声明本文内容来自网络,若涉及侵权,请联系我们删除! 投稿需知:请以word形式发送至邮箱18067275213@163.com

评论列表 共有 1 条评论

中山婚纱 1年前 回复TA

不错。现在还可以用这种方法排在百度首页。

立即
投稿
发表
评论
返回
顶部